Time Management and Productivity Tips for PhD Students
Pursuing a PhD is a rewarding yet challenging journey that demands effective time management and a high level of productivity. Balancing research, coursework, teaching responsibilities, and personal life can feel overwhelming without a clear strategy. Here’s a comprehensive guide to help PhD students optimize their time and stay productive throughout their academic journey.
1. Set Clear GoalsWhy It MattersHaving clear, achievable goals provides direction and keeps you focused.How to Do ItDaily Goals: Start your day with a list of tasks to accomplish.Short-Term Goals: Set weekly or monthly milestones related to your research, writing, or coursework.Long-Term Goals: Break your PhD into phases—literature review, experimentation, data analysis, and thesis writing.
2. Prioritize EffectivelyThe Eisenhower MatrixCategorize tasks based on urgency and importance:1. Urgent & Important: Complete these first.2. Important, Not Urgent: Prioritize them3. Urgent, Not Important: Delegate if possible.4. Neither Urgent nor Important: Eliminate it or postdate it.
3. Manage Your DayBlock TimingsUse dedicated blocks of time for individual concentration:Morning : Heavy work (writing or data analysis).Afternoon : Meeting or collaborative work.Evening : Reading or lighter work.Organize your schedule using Google Calendar, Notion, or traditional planners.
4. Understand How Focus WorksThe Danger of MultitaskingMultitasking is quite often inefficient. Instead, use the Pomodoro Technique:1. Work for 25 minutes.2. Take a 5-minute break.3. Repeat four times and take a 15-30 minute break.Minimize DistractionsUse apps like Forest or Focus@Will to stay on track.Boundaries should be set with your colleagues and family during work time.
5. Research and WriteEffective Literature ReviewUsing citation managers like Zotero or Mendeley, organize references.Set regular blocks of time to keep current with new publications.Writing RoutineWrite every day, even if it’s just 200 words.Break chapters into manageable sections to avoid feeling overwhelmed.
6. Learn to Say NoAs a PhD student, you’ll encounter numerous demands on your time, from attending extra seminars to taking on teaching responsibilities. Politely decline tasks that do not align with your priorities.
7. Take Care of Your HealthPhysical HealthExercise regularly, even if it’s just a 20-minute walk.Eat a balanced diet to energize your brain as well as your body.Mental HealthEngage in mindfulness or meditation to cope with stress.Reach out to fellow students or counseling service if needed. 
8. Leverage TechnologyBest Tools for PhD StudentsProject Management: Trello, AsanaNote-taking: Evernote, ObsidianWriting & Editing: Scrivener, GrammarlyData Analysis: R, Python, SPSS  
9. Create a Break ScheduleBurnout comes from working too long without any breaks. Take short intervals within the day and long ones over the weekends to recharge.  
10. Get Feedback and Work with OthersRegular feedback ensures you’re on the right track. Engage with your advisor and peers for input, and collaborate to enhance your research outcomes.
11. Review and Reflect Weekly ReviewsSet aside time every week to evaluate:Progress on your goals.Challenges faced and ways to address them.Adjust Accordingly Modify your plans based on what worked.

Taylor endorses Trump?
During the 2024 election, Trump responded to a tweet of photos showing singer, songwriter Taylor Swift and all her fans (Swifties) supporting him.
Tumblr media
THIS IS FAKE NEWS!
Defined by Chu et al (2012), fake news is "fabricated news with the purpose of misleading people"
There are two types of misleading information. The first, misinformation, refers to using unintentionally misleading information. The second, disinformation, is the intentional use of misleading information.
Fake news can lead us to a "post-truth" world. According to Higgins (2016) post post-truth refers to "blatant lies being routine across society... politicians can lie without condemnation". We can call these photos a "blatant lie"
Vamanu (2019) and Mabia (2021) deciphered the linguistic practices in (online) fake news
Photo or video as an introduction to capture attention
Emotional and persuasive language
Repetition
.Colloquial and expressive syntax
Involvement of social groups
Indifference to logical reasoning
One sided argumentation, often polarizing and devilizing
Using these practices we can see that this fake news has used photos, the involvement of social groups and the repetition of what is said on the AI-generated t-shirts.
Bell 1984 said that speakers "design their style for their audience". In Trump's case, the audience was clearly Swifties.
Those who are Swifties know that in her 'Miss Americana' documentary on Netflix Taylor made it very clear that she did not support Trump or his values. This included speaking about the former House of Representatives (Marsha Blackburn) run in the senate calling her "Trump in a wig" (https://www.elitedaily.com/p/taylor-swifts-quotes-about-trump-in-miss-americana-are-brutal-21762677)
youtube
Bell also wrote that the "differences within the speech of a single speaker are accountable as the influence of the second person and some third persons".
The second person is the addressee or main character in the audience. we can assume in this case that it is Taylor.
The third person are the auditors or those who are present but not directly addressed, their presence is known and they are therefore ratified. In this instance, the third person is the Swifties.
Jaster and Lanius (2018) also aid to the deciphering of fake news with their own ways to identify whether or not something is fake news
Its truth value
Its content
Its distribution channels
The way in which they are presented
Most Swifties will immediately know, based on Taylors previous comments about Trump and his views, that this is fake news. We also can see that the photos included are AI-generated. In addition to this, the photos were first shared through X (formally 'Twitter) which is most definitely not a reliable news source.
The use of AI to generate the images can be called deepfake. By definition, a deepfake is "an image or recording that has been convincingly altered and manipulated to misrepresent someone as doing or saying something that was not actually done or said" (Brotha and Pieterse, 2020)
The images made and responded to by Trump can be classed as deepfakes and as Botha and Pieterse said, deepfakes can act as a "tool to conduct political or psychological operations"

Synology Data Recovery: A Comprehensive Guide
Synology is renowned for its NAS (Network Attached Storage) devices, which offer robust data storage solutions for both personal and business use. Despite their reliability and advanced features, data loss can still occur due to various reasons. This guide provides a comprehensive overview of Synology data recovery, covering the causes of data loss, the steps to recover lost data, and best practices to safeguard your data.
Understanding Synology NAS
Synology NAS devices are designed to provide a centralized and accessible storage solution with features such as RAID (Redundant Array of Independent Disks) configurations, data protection, and easy-to-use interfaces. They support multiple users and applications, making them a versatile choice for data storage and management.
Common Causes of Data Loss
Data loss in Synology NAS devices can result from various scenarios, including:
1. Hardware Failures
Disk Failure: Hard drives can fail due to age, physical damage, or manufacturing defects.
Power Surges: Electrical surges can damage the Synology NAS’s internal components.
Overheating: Inadequate cooling can lead to overheating, causing hardware malfunctions.
2. Software Issues
Firmware Corruption: Problems during firmware updates or bugs can lead to data corruption.
File System Errors: Corrupt file systems can make data inaccessible.
3. Human Error
Accidental Deletion: Users can mistakenly delete important files or entire volumes.
Misconfiguration: Incorrect setup or configuration changes can lead to data loss.
4. Malicious Attacks
Ransomware: Malware can encrypt data, making it inaccessible until a ransom is paid.
Viruses: Malicious software can corrupt or delete data.
Steps for Synology Data Recovery
When faced with data loss on a Synology NAS device, it’s crucial to follow a structured approach to maximize recovery chances. Here are the steps to follow:
1. Stop Using the Device
Immediately stop using the Synology NAS to prevent further data overwriting. Continuing to use the device can reduce the likelihood of successful data recovery.
2. Diagnose the Problem
Identify the cause of the data loss. Understanding whether the issue is due to hardware failure, software problems, human error, or a malicious attack will help determine the best recovery method.
3. Check Backups
Before attempting data recovery, check if there are any recent backups. Regular backups can save time and effort in the recovery process. If backups are available, restore the lost data from them.
4. Use Data Recovery Software
For minor data loss issues, data recovery software can be an effective solution. Several reliable tools support Synology NAS devices:
R-Studio: A powerful tool for recovering data from various storage devices, including Synology NAS.
EaseUS Data Recovery Wizard: User-friendly software that can recover files lost due to deletion, formatting, or system crashes.
Stellar Data Recovery: Known for its robust recovery capabilities, supporting Synology NAS and RAID configurations.
5. Consult Professional Data Recovery Services
For severe data loss scenarios, such as hardware failures or extensive corruption, it is advisable to seek help from professional data recovery services. These experts have the tools and knowledge to recover data from damaged Synology NAS devices. Some reputable data recovery companies include:
DriveSavers Data Recovery: Offers specialized services for Synology and other RAID systems, with a high success rate.
Ontrack Data Recovery: Known for its expertise in NAS and RAID recovery, Ontrack provides comprehensive solutions for Synology devices.
Gillware Data Recovery: Provides professional data recovery services, specializing in complex RAID and NAS systems.
6. Prevent Future Data Loss
After successfully recovering your data, implement measures to prevent future data loss:
Regular Backups: Schedule frequent backups to ensure you have up-to-date copies of your data.
Firmware Updates: Keep your Synology firmware updated to protect against bugs and vulnerabilities.
Surge Protectors: Use surge protectors to safeguard against electrical surges.
Proper Ventilation: Ensure adequate ventilation and cooling to prevent overheating.
Conclusion
Data loss on Synology NAS devices, though distressing, can often be remedied with the right approach. By understanding the common causes of data loss and following a systematic recovery process, you can effectively retrieve lost data. Utilize reliable data recovery software or consult professional services for severe cases. Additionally, implementing preventive measures will help safeguard your data against future loss, ensuring that your Synology NAS device continues to serve as a reliable data storage solution.

Essential Skills for Aspiring Data Scientists in 2024
Tumblr media
Welcome to another edition of Tech Insights! Today, we're diving into the essential skills that aspiring data scientists need to master in 2024. As the field of data science continues to evolve, staying updated with the latest skills and tools is crucial for success. Here are the key areas to focus on:
1. Programming Proficiency
Proficiency in programming languages like Python and R is foundational. Python, in particular, is widely used for data manipulation, analysis, and building machine learning models thanks to its rich ecosystem of libraries such as Pandas, NumPy, and Scikit-learn.
2. Statistical Analysis
A strong understanding of statistics is essential for data analysis and interpretation. Key concepts include probability distributions, hypothesis testing, and regression analysis, which help in making informed decisions based on data.
3. Machine Learning Mastery
Knowledge of machine learning algorithms and frameworks like TensorFlow, Keras, and PyTorch is critical. Understanding supervised and unsupervised learning, neural networks, and deep learning will set you apart in the field.
4. Data Wrangling Skills
The ability to clean, process, and transform data is crucial. Skills in using libraries like Pandas and tools like SQL for database management are highly valuable for preparing data for analysis.
5. Data Visualization
Effective communication of your findings through data visualization is important. Tools like Tableau, Power BI, and libraries like Matplotlib and Seaborn in Python can help you create impactful visualizations.
6. Big Data Technologies
Familiarity with big data tools like Hadoop, Spark, and NoSQL databases is beneficial, especially for handling large datasets. These tools help in processing and analyzing big data efficiently.
7. Domain Knowledge
Understanding the specific domain you are working in (e.g., finance, healthcare, e-commerce) can significantly enhance your analytical insights and make your solutions more relevant and impactful.
8. Soft Skills
Strong communication skills, problem-solving abilities, and teamwork are essential for collaborating with stakeholders and effectively conveying your findings.
Final Thoughts
The field of data science is ever-changing, and staying ahead requires continuous learning and adaptation. By focusing on these key skills, you'll be well-equipped to navigate the challenges and opportunities that 2024 brings.

Rising Demand for Schengen Business Visas in the Indian IT Sector
India’s thriving IT industry is not only dominating the domestic market but also expanding rapidly into international territories. Among the most sought-after regions for collaboration and growth is Europe — especially countries within the Schengen Area. This expansion has led to a sharp rise in the demand for Schengen business visas from Indian IT professionals and companies.
Tumblr media
Why the Schengen Zone Matters for Indian IT Firms
The Schengen Area, comprising 27 European countries, allows seamless travel between member nations with a single visa. For Indian IT companies operating globally, this offers immense advantages such as:
Access to multiple European markets on a single trip
Opportunities for client onboarding, product implementation, and technical discussions
Participation in trade fairs, tech conferences, and innovation summits
Collaboration with EU-based partners, startups, and research institutes
Key Drivers of Increased Visa Demand
✅ 1. European Client Expansion
Many Indian IT firms are acquiring clients in countries like Germany, France, Netherlands, and Sweden, requiring frequent in-person interactions.
✅ 2. Technical Implementation and Support
As projects scale, Indian tech teams are being deployed for short-term on-site work such as software setup, data migration, and process integration.
✅ 3. Strategic Partnerships
Joint ventures and R&D collaborations between Indian firms and European technology companies are on the rise, pushing up travel volumes.
✅ 4. Events and Exhibitions
Indian participation in European tech expos like Hannover Messe, Web Summit, and VivaTech is growing, requiring fast-tracked visa approvals.
What Does the Schengen Business Visa Cover?
The Schengen Business Visa allows Indian passport holders to:
Attend business meetings and conferences
Visit partners or potential clients
Negotiate and sign business contracts
Conduct market research or feasibility studies
Note: It does not permit employment or paid work in any of the Schengen countries.
Challenges Faced by IT Companies
Despite the growing demand, Indian firms often face hurdles such as:
Complex and country-specific documentation requirements
Long wait times for appointments, especially in peak seasons
Rejections due to insufficient financial or purpose clarity
Lack of awareness about Schengen compliance rules
These issues underline the importance of working with experienced visa consultants or establishing an internal corporate visa desk.
Best Practices to Manage Schengen Business Travel
📅 Plan 4–6 weeks in advance to secure visa appointments
📄 Submit complete and consistent documentation, including invitation letters, covering letters, and travel plans
🔍 Track travel patterns of frequent travelers for renewals and multiple entry visas
🤝 Engage with certified visa partners to reduce rework and rejection risks
Conclusion
The Schengen Business Visa has become an essential tool for Indian IT companies looking to deepen their European ties. As global tech partnerships grow, so does the need for structured, compliant, and efficient visa management strategies.
